    Next to the Z Fold3, the Galaxy Z Flip3 5G is one of the main and most awaited launches in the catalog of Samsung in this year. Known for its unique folding display technology, the device is the company's bet to win over the consumer in an efficient and, at the same time, unique model. In addition, it is also one of the premium phones that directly competes with Apple's iPhone 13.



    O Techlifers had the opportunity to receive the Z Flip3 5G and thoroughly tested its features and what is special about it. In a market as competitive as smartphones, standing out has never been more complex. Samsung persists in the concept of practicality combined with a sophisticated design, which is the main feature of this device. Check out all the details below in our review.

    If presenting a cell phone to the public is important, the Galaxy Z Flip3 5G It's certainly a hit by Samsung. After all, this one is the most distinguishable among all the others. At 6,7 inches, the screen is designed to close vertically and easily fit into small pockets, revealing the design, consisting of a solid color and a clock display alongside the two front cameras.



    The available versions are in cream, green, violet and black. THE Techlifers received a model in cream color and it is very pleasing to the eyes. The box that brings the device is very compact, containing only the cell phone, a user manual and a USB-C type charger cable. This illustrates the company's bet to present a device that takes up less space, but also denounces the tendency of smartphone producers to reduce cell phone items and accessories - especially headphones and charging source.

    As it is possible to fold the screen, it is thought that the act itself is very delicate in order not to damage the screen. In fact, the process is much safer. The phone has embossed edges to reduce impact and protect the screen. That way, the user doesn't create friction between the actual display material. Around the Z Flip3 5G are the power and volume buttons (both on the right), the chip input (on the left) and the USB input (below).

    screen and performance

    As said before, the screen is 6,7 inches and brings several features during use. 2x Dynamic AMOLED technology allows the display of images, video, games and other content with vibrant and detailed colors on the display, which surrounds the entire screen - this one with the protection Gorilla Glass Foods against falls and collisions, in addition to the certification IPX8 against water. The resolution is 1080×2640 pixels, at a density of 446 ppi. There are 16 million colors forming on the display.



    In the case of the rear display, it basically works for viewing notifications or taking a photo. The display is 1,9 inches, with Super AMOLED. While interesting, its role is very situational. The most innovative point would be to record content with the great quality of the rear camera (which we will discuss later).

    Equipped with the Qualcomm Snapdragon 888, the Z Flip3 5G has good browsing performance, especially a great refresh rate of 120Hz. Apps and tools open quickly, without much effort. The experience is fluid and very beneficial. A differential in relation to other cell phones even from the brand itself.

    A very interesting detail is the fold present in the middle of the smartphone screen. Before using it, it is possible to assume that perhaps the gap between the two parts of the display is not very responsive to touch. This turned out to be the opposite. The Z Flip3 5G is able to identify touches even in the intersecting area of ​​the screen, which is of great importance, since the company itself suggests the quality of this technology.

    Another relevant factor is that, when swiping a feed from a social network, for example, the fold does not jump out and allows linear navigation. It is only noticeable if viewed from a lower angle, which becomes just a detail. As a whole, the Z Flip3 5G is quite competent in what it proposes in relation to the transmission and performance of on-screen content.

    Cameras

    The Galaxy Z Flip3 5G has three cameras. Two rears - one Wide and a Ultra-Wide —, 12MP each, and a front, 10MP. The lens apertures are 1.8 and 2.2, respectively. The device brings some features for the user to be able to boost their photos.



    Starting from the rear, both cameras do a great day job. Photo and Portrait modes ensure clean and crisp shots. The system incorporates optical stabilization and autofocus to facilitate photographs in which faces appear, for example. As always, the user can also adjust the brightness by hand and quickly edit small nuances. The photos are taken in HDR, a feature that is already public knowledge and is always very welcome.

    However, the topic that most impresses is the very high quality of the videos recorded on this cell phone. With recordings in up to 4K 60 FPS, the device gives a show of immersion and manages to capture the most detailed features in front of you, especially strong colors and very marked textures. The result is so detailed that it is possible to observe every perfection (or imperfection) of the figure or recording object.

    already the camera front also does not lag behind and is the most versatile part of this topic. With 2.4 aperture on the lens, it records great in daylight and captures beautiful landscapes. The videos on the front are also recorded in 4K, but at 30 FPS. That doesn't make portraits any less fruitful. The lens still manages to perform face detection very well and helps in the photo production process.

    As with other models, the problem with cameras occurs when the sun has already set. During the night, records suffer a little from the quality setting and appear grainy, especially if the user tries to zoom in. Unfortunately, the experience doesn't end up being the same as during the day and this is the biggest disappointment of this phone.

    The Z Flip3 5G is a cell phone that, as announced by Samsung, is aimed at a versatile audience that loves practicality in everyday life. This is a feature very well translated to cameras, as it allows the user to experience different and non-traditional angles, such as positioning the device 'sitting' (at 90º) on a surface.

    In view of these novelties, it is possible to say that the cameras should attract more attention from the curious and content producers, who tend to explore more types of photographs and recordings than more traditional users.

    sound and drums

    Audio is a topic that often appears on smartphones as highly praised or highly criticized. The Z Flip3 5G is equipped with stereo speakers, which output the sound at both ends of the device, and these have a good quality.

    The bass and treble are well accented and balanced. In addition, the audio is very loud even with the volume not too high, which demonstrates the power of 32 bits and 384 kHz. Overall, the experience is very pleasant.

    The battery has its ups and downs. Starting with the cable, which has a good size, but lacks a charging source, which is bad for the consumer. The phone is equipped with a 3300 mAh Li-Po battery that promises fast charging — and really delivers — but, on the other hand, its duration could be longer. After a while of use, still, the upper back starts to heat up a little beyond ideal.

    This is probably a consequence of the various integrations within the device, in addition to the multiple and fast access to the system through the screen. But for a premium release like this, the result could be more promising.

    Price and availability

    O Galaxy Z Flip3 5G is now available at the Samsung store and from several other distributors around Spain.

    With 8GB of RAM memory and versions of 128GB e 256GB of internal storage, the price of the cell phone in the national market can reach more than R$ 8.000. At the Submarino, you can find the Z Flip3 5G for R$ 6.299,10.

    Conclusion

    One of the premium models available on the market, the Galaxy Z Flip3 5G is an ambitious and sophisticated device that rescues the essence of Samsung in a folding model that promotes practicality and versatility for the creative user's routine.

    While it works like one, this isn't exactly a traditional cell phone. It sounds much more like a separate experience for the production and study of content than really for personal use. Perhaps companies see the device as a nice business option.

    The latest release of Samsung it does offer a good experience for what it proposes, but, at the same time, it lacks some details that are present in much cheaper models and that should be indispensable in one of the most expensive models today.
